Some things need to be made clear;

The ac was at 'approximately' 1000' AMSL and 100 kts GS when the engines stopped.

The biggest red herring that has been latched on to in this whole thread is the Nr Warning.
Remember that the power off Nr range is from 80% to 112% putting the point at which the Low Nr Warning activates (<97%) just above the mid range point.

As can been seen in my picture below the Power off Nr range is the inner green band. The needle is pointing at 97%, the point at which the Low Nr Warnings both aural and visual are activated.




The first low Nr warning did not come on until late in the Warning Unit indicators timeline on page 33.
The warning came on, went off, came on, came on went off and then came on again.
This to me would probably suggest that the Nr was indeed being controlled in the middle of the band and well within the power off limits ... right until the very end.
